Understanding Pet-Friendly RV Policies

Pet-friendly RV rentals offer a unique opportunity for travelers who wish to bring their furry companions along. However, it is essential to be aware of the policies and restrictions that may apply when choosing an RV with pet accommodation. These regulations are designed to ensure a comfortable environment for both pets and other guests.

Most reputable RV rental companies have specific guidelines regarding the number and size of pets allowed in their vehicles. Typically, these policies restrict the number of pets to two per RV to maintain manageable space and cleanliness. Additionally, there may be weight restrictions on pets, often capping at around 80 pounds per pet, to prevent excessive wear on the vehicle.

It is crucial for potential renters to review the rental agreement thoroughly before making a reservation. This document will outline all pet-related policies, including acceptable breeds, required vaccinations, and cleaning procedures that must be followed after your stay. By adhering to these guidelines, you can 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ience for everyone involved.

Pet-Friendly RV Vacations: What Types of Pets Are Allowed?

When planning a pet-friendly RV vacation, it's important to understand what types of pets are typically allowed. Generally, most RV parks and campsites accommodate dogs and cats due to their popularity as companion animals. However, some facilities may have restrictions based on the size or breed of your pet.

To ensure a smooth trip, always check with the specific RV park or campground you plan to visit regarding their policies. Some places might require proof of vaccinations, leashes for dogs, or special arrangements for cats. Additionally, consider whether the location is suitable for other types of pets such as birds, reptiles, or rodents. These animals may have more stringent requirements and could be subject to additional fees.

By doing your homework in advance, you can enjoy a pet-friendly RV vacation without any surprises related to pet policies.

Preparing Your Pet for an RV Trip

Embarking on a road trip with your furry friend in an RV can be an exciting adventure. However, it's crucial to ensure that both you and your pet are well-prepared for the journey ahead. Here are some essential steps to consider:

Health Check-Up

Before hitting the road, schedule a thorough health check-up with your veterinarian. This ensures your pet is up-to-date on vaccinations, parasite prevention, and general wellness. Your vet can also provide advice specific to travel safety.

Travel Supplies

  • Food and Water: Pack enough food for the duration of your trip, along with a portable water bowl and fresh water supply.
  • Litter Box or Potty: If traveling with a cat, ensure you have a clean litter box. For dogs, consider a portable potty or training pads.
  • Toiletries: Bring pet-specific grooming supplies and any medications your pet might need.

Comfort and Safety

Ensure your RV is equipped with a comfortable space for your pet. This includes a cozy bed, blankets, and toys to keep them entertained during the journey. Secure all loose items to prevent accidents.

Regulations and Laws

Check local regulations regarding pets in RV parks or campgrounds. Some areas may have specific rules about pet size, noise levels, or required vaccinations. Familiarize yourself with these laws to avoid any legal issues.

Emergency Preparedness

Prepare an emergency kit for your pet, including a first aid kit, contact information for your veterinarian, and a copy of your pet's medical records. This ensures you can provide immediate care if needed.

By following these steps, you can ensure that your RV trip is both enjoyable and safe for you and your beloved companion.

Ensuring Your Pet's Comfort During RV Travel

Embarking on an RV adventure with your pet can be a rewarding experience, but it requires careful planning to ensure your furry companion stays happy and healthy throughout the journey. Here are some essential tips to keep your pets comfortable during an RV trip:

  • Designate a Comfortable Space: Create a cozy area within your RV for your pet with a soft bed, blankets, and their favorite toys.
  • Maintain Regular Exercise: Keep your pet active by taking them on regular walks or runs during stops. Ensure they have access to an outdoor space if available.
  • Manage Diet: Plan meals in advance and consider using a pet carrier or crate for safe transportation. Avoid sudden changes in diet to prevent digestive issues.
  • Monitor Temperature:
    • Keep your RV well-ventilated, especially during hot weather.
    • Avoid leaving pets unattended in parked vehicles.

By following these guidelines, you can create a comfortable and enjoyable travel experience for both you and your pet, ensuring happy memories on the road.
